After graduating from the University of Texas with a degree in journalism, Wes Reeves of Amarillo got a job at a newspaper and wrote about Panhandle people. Ten years ago he started writing free verse poetry.“I have a lot of inspiration,” he says. “The people here and their stories are all still inside me and it all came gushing out as a kind of midlife crisis, I guess.”He grew up at Wellington…
